Output 36451aba5d21f7c3d659e4adfb56b154541b863020a34f254f0ffc4a6c3ba271:75

value
18732
script pubkey
OP_0 OP_PUSHBYTES_20 50dc6c40c2acea0e5cf7fb36088d1aa2c816f2bb
address
bc1q2rwxcsxz4n4quh8hlvmq3rg65typdu4me0jwjf
transaction
36451aba5d21f7c3d659e4adfb56b154541b863020a34f254f0ffc4a6c3ba271